Transaction 047738dcc580833093e3f7e73e21482751038d157bb557886a60e637fcf51fe3

2 Input
2 Outputs
  • 047738dcc580833093e3f7e73e21482751038d157bb557886a60e637fcf51fe3:0
  • value  3930000
    address  1BYDFciqqRaSCLmmYi9Zs77tE25ExC2uKC
  • 047738dcc580833093e3f7e73e21482751038d157bb557886a60e637fcf51fe3:1
  • value  8013
    address  3EuJcsMcGUEs38oqFaqmkRaGw9VseNpybJ